Size

Sofas are a popular feature in many living rooms. They are a great place to sit for family and friends. They are available in a wide variety of styles which makes them a perfect choice for any room. If you're looking for a modern leather sofa or a luxurious fabric sofa, there is sure to be a sofa that will fit your style and budget. When you are looking for a new sofa, you must think about the size of the space before you make your purchase. A sofa that is too big couches near me for sale a space can make the room feel crowded and uncomfortable. To avoid this, you should determine the dimensions of your room and use painter's tape to outline where you're planning to place your sofa. Compare these dimensions with the dimensions of your sofa and make sure that it fits into your room. When measuring, you must be aware of the ceiling's height and the space where furniture is placed.

Although there is no definitive rule regarding the size of a sofa but the general rule is that the seat's depth should be around 40 inches. However, the seat depth can vary based on the style of sofa and the cushion material. Leather sofas, for instance, tend to have a higher seat depth than fabrics couches for sale nearby. In addition the reclining sofas generally have a slightly higher seat depth than other options.

The height of the seat is an important consideration when choosing a sofa. Lower seat heights are better for smaller spaces and create a feeling of spaciousness in the space. A smaller sofa can be more convenient to move around doors and down hallways.

When you are looking for a sofa, it is crucial to look at the quality of its construction. You should be sure that the frame is constructed from durable materials and the joints are securely attached. The padding should be durable and thick. You should also check the suspension and upholstery of the sofa. The suspension should consist of serpentine or coil springs and the upholstery must be of high-quality.

It is crucial to select the best sofa for your space. Luckily, there are several ways to save money when buying a sofa, including buying during major sales events like Memorial Day, Presidents Day or Black Friday. You should also compare the prices of different stores and consider the cost of shipping and delivery.

Fabric

The material of the sofa you select is one of the most important factors the overall appearance and feel. Some fabrics are more durable and comfortable than others and some are simpler to clean and care for. A good sofa will last longer than a cheaper one, which wears out quickly and require frequent replacements. A good sofa will keep its shape and color over the years and is a great investment for your home.

The material of a sofa should match the rest of the room's decor and suit your personal style. It should be comfortable and not fade or stain easily. Some sofas come with removable covers that make it simple to clean and maintain the fabric. Sofas of high-quality can also be reupholstered when needed.

When choosing a sofa, you must consider how often it will be utilized and where. If you have pets and young children, you might prefer a material that is easy to clean. Also, if you intend to entertain guests often you may want to consider buying a sectional sofa that can fit several people.

You can pick from a wide range of sofa designs and colors depending on your preferences. For instance, you could choose a traditional Chesterfield sofa with nailhead trim and deep couches for sale button tufting or an ultra-modern microfiber boucle-like sofa. If you are looking for a minimalist look and style, you can go for modern sectionals with a low profile that can be configured to fit in any space.

The aesthetics of the sofa and how it blends in with other furniture in your home are also important to take into consideration when selecting a sofa. Kasler recommends choosing a neutral-colored couch that you will love for a long time, and that blends well with other pieces of furniture in your home. Accent chairs and throw blankets can give a unique look to your sofa.

Luxury sofas are expensive, but are long-term investments. They usually come with warranties from the manufacturer and after-purchase support. They are also made from more sustainable materials, like wood frames that are sourced sustainably as well as organic or recycled upholstery materials, and environmentally comfortable cushions. A luxury sofa is likely to be built by a furniture company that has a good reputation for quality and service.

Style

The design of a sofa will affect the how it appears and feels in your home. It is ideal to blend in with the furniture and decor you already have. It could also be a focal point by introducing new patterns or colors to the space. Certain sofa designs are more functional than others, with features such as hidden storage compartments or drop-down tables. They are ideal to store remotes and books, magazines, and other items that are easily accessible.

Consider the sofa's fabric before choosing one. Material should be soft, shock-absorbent and appropriate for the style of the room. Make sure that the seat's height and depth are in accordance with your body's proportions. If the sofa has cushions that can be removed, it's easier to replace them when they wear out.

If you are planning to purchase a sofa online, it is recommended to check the website of the manufacturer or contacting the retailer they get their materials from. A reputable brand will provide details on how their products are made as well as the types of materials and construction methods. The company should be able to answer all your questions regarding the sofa.

It's important to consider the quality and durability of a sofa in addition to its overall appearance. Some brands make use of cheaper materials to save money however, these sofas might not last as long or as comfortable as a high-end model. Additionally, some sofas feature poorly-tailored seams and welting. Find similar patterns, stripes that are centered and even seams and welting to ensure a professional finish.

Modular sofas are a relatively recent innovation that allows you to build your ideal sofa size and shape. These sofas are a great option for those who host a lot of parties or have large families. They can be rearranged to accommodate guests or offer additional seating. These sofas can also be dismantled into smaller pieces for ease of moving.

If you are worried about the durability, it may be a good choice to buy a sofa with a longer guarantee period. This will ensure that it will last a time, particularly if you have kids or pets.

Budget

Sofas are costly but they're worth the cost for their style and comfort. It's a good idea establish a budget prior to shopping so you can avoid getting overwhelmed by options. When setting your budget, think about the size and shape of the sofa you'd like and any other features you're interested in. Do you need a footrest with a power-adjustable feature as well as massage features or reclining? These additional features will increase the cost.

Another thing to consider is the couch's fabric. If you have pets or children, you'll want to choose a durable and easy-to-clean material. Leather and microfibers are both good choices, as they hold up well to wear and tear. Additionally, textured fabrics ward off stains better than smooth ones and are a good option for areas with a lot of traffic.

The sofa's frame and fill also contribute to its longevity. Find a sofa that has a solid wood frame and high-quality fill, which lasts longer than sofas made with particleboard or plywood. Also, check to see whether the sofa comes with springs. If it does, it will have hand-tied eight-way springs, which are the most comfortable and provide excellent support.

When you are choosing a sofa it's crucial to consider the style of your home. If you have a contemporary room, for instance, you'll want to find a modern or minimalist leather sofa with simple lines. You should also pick the right sofa to go with the other furniture pieces.
